What Is the Cost of Living Near Lancaster?

Understanding the cost of living near Lancaster is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at PA Peer Support Coalition.
Lancaster's Cost of Living Index is approximately 97.1 (2.9% less expensive than US average; same as PA average). South Central PA city, Amish country, housing near US avg. RRTA b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from PA Peer Support Coalition,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,100 - $1,600+ A significant portion of PA Peer Support Coalition sal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$160 - $260 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$56 (RRT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$410 - $600 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,456 - $3,816+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
